Epsom add to the ranks

A few new faces help Epsom get ready for the major contests to come.

The Epsom & Ewell Silver Band has announced a number of player changes as the band prepares for the London & Southern Counties Regional Championship in Stevenage in March

The band welcomes Mark Goodwill on Eb bass and Alison Knight on 2nd euphonium, whilst Chris Hobdey moves to solo baritone and Claire Slee returns to the band on 2nd baritone.

Elsewhere Lewis Shaw has moved from the solo cornet bench to take up the soprano cornet chair, and Dan Temple has been 'supersized' onto BBb bass.

Musical Director Jack Smith is confident that these changes will play to the band's strengths, as he told 4BR: "We now have a full-line up of strong players across the bass section and middle of the band, which will compliment and support the other sections enormously."

He added: "Despite the number of recent changes, everyone is settling in well, and we are already shaping a very promising performance of 'The Plantagenets for the Area contest."
